It depends on how the CD was formatted. If it was formatted such that it has been finalized you won't be able to add any new data to it. If it was formatted for additional writes - or if it is a re-writable disk, then you can add more data until it is full. Otherwise you will have to get a blank CD to put information on.
No, not any more than the weight of an abacus increases as the number it represents increases. In fact, you could argue that the disk is already full when you originally buy it. Each bit is set... albeit to values to mean that nothing is contained. Whenever you 'write' to disk you are replacing the previous bit values to new ones.
